  • Title

    Surface plasmon polariton enhanced fluorescence from quantum dots on nanostructured metal surfaces

  • Abstract
    In this paper, PMMA surface gratings defined using electron beam lithography patterned on gold coated substrates were used to excite surface plasmon polaritons. The enhancement of fluorescence from quantum dots was demonstrated. SEM and AFM imagery were used to determine deposited quantum dots and development of structures. It was observed that there were optimal duty cycle for maximum emission as well as the presence of apparent threshold in the film thickness.
